Fruits: Mice enjoy and can eat a variety of different fruits. Some mice will develop preferences to certain items, but you can offer your mouse apples, pears, bananas, melons, peaches, plums, oranges, and berries just to name a few. Both cooked and raw carrots are appropriate for your mouse. However, mice typically like to chew things, so most will prefer raw carrots. Plus, it eliminates the need for you to cook them. Carrots can provide a fun and nutritious chew toy for your mouse. They can help grind their teeth to a healthy level.

The darker the chocolate the less sweet the chocolate mousse. Use semi-sweet or milk chocolate to make the mousse sweeter. Use large eggs and make sure to separate the eggs properly. Make sure no egg yolks get into the whites otherwise, it won't whip into a fluffy meringue.

Stuffed Dormice - Described in a cookbook from the first century AD, the dish involves dormice "stuffed with a minced pork and small pieces of dormouse meat trimmings, all pounded with pepper, nuts, laser (similar to fennel), broth. Put the dormouse thus stuffed in an earthen casserole, roast it in the oven, or boil it in the stock pot.

3. They're great eaters. If my accidental anecdotal insight wasn't enough evidence, Mannes confirms that mice are relatively indiscriminate when it comes to their next meal. "House mice prefer to eat grains, fruits, seeds, and insects," she says. "However, they will eat many other kinds of food, too, like chocolate.".
